Attractions and Places To See around Saint-Hippolyte-De-Caton - Top 20

Best attractions and places to see around Saint-Hippolyte-De-Caton include a blend of historical sites, natural landscapes, and cultural points of interest. This commune in the Gard department of southern France features a rural landscape with fields, vineyards, oak trees, and olive groves. The area has a history dating back to the Neolithic period, with evidence of early human occupation. Visitors can explore historical remnants and a rich natural environment.

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ical landmarks can I explore in and around Saint-Hippolyte-de-Caton?

Beyond the well-known Castellas de Bouquet Ruins and the Historic Village of Vézénobres, Saint-Hippolyte-de-Caton offers several other historical points of interest. You can see the exterior of the 18th-century Château de la Condamine with its Romanesque vestiges, visit The Temple dating back to 1856, or find the ancient ruined Old Mill in Les Tessières. The village also features a notable 19th-century architectural ensemble housing the town hall and schools.

Are there any natural features or viewpoints worth visiting in the area?

Absolutely. The region is rich in natural beauty. You can ascend Mount Bouquet, which at 629m offers magnificent views of the plain, the Rhône valley, and Ventoux. The area is characterized by charming rural landscapes with fields, vineyards, and olive groves. At the foot of the Serre de Caton, you can also find "La Minérale" Thermal Spring.

What are some notable nearby villages or towns to visit?

Several charming villages and significant sites are easily accessible from Saint-Hippolyte-de-Caton. Besides the Historic Village of Vézénobres (5 km away), you can visit Lussan (16 km), a village of character with two ancient castles. Anduze (17 km) is known for its historic heart, and the medieval center of Uzès (18-19 km) is also worth exploring.

Are there any significant Roman or ancient sites nearby?

Yes, the region has a rich ancient history. Evidence of Neolithic occupation, including arrowheads and tools, has been found locally. Before the Romans, the Volques Arécomiques inhabited the area, and Gallo-Roman civilization left its mark, with amphorae and lapidary inscriptions discovered. Further afield, the famous Roman aqueduct, Pont du Gard, is approximately 30 km from Saint-Hippolyte-de-Caton.

Are there any caves or gorges to explore in the vicinity?

While not directly within Saint-Hippolyte-de-Caton, two significant natural wonders are within a reasonable driving distance. The renowned cave system of Aven d'Orgnac is about 32 km away, and the stunning natural gorge of the Gorges de l'Ardèche is located around 40 km from the commune, offering spectacular scenery and outdoor activities.
